## Ticket: Misconfigured env on hollis-worker-7 blocking FD leak hunt

While chasing the leaked file descriptor issue in the Brackenfold ingest daemon, we found `ULIMIT_OVERRIDE` set to `unlimited` on hollis-worker-7, which masks the leak entirely and makes repro impossible. Reset it to `4096` so the leak surfaces within an hour of load. The diagnostic profiler also needs to attach to the daemon, and its access credential belongs on the next line.

secret setting of taduf-bahip: COURIER_KEY5=49c55

Subject: DR drill — encoding detection service

Team, tomorrow's disaster-recovery drill covers the Quarrelstone encoding-detection service that sniffs charsets on uploaded text files. On-call engineer: expect the primary region to be fenced at 09:00. Failover should promote the Hollis replica automatically; if it stalls, restart the detector pods and replay the upload queue. Detection accuracy metrics must recover within twenty minutes. To restore the sealed drill configuration from cold storage, enter the recovery passphrase shown below.

vault phrase of yaguf-hahaf = druath-holix

# Blue-green deploys: billing-worker (Lumastripe)
# Context for weekly eng sync.
# Two pools: blue (live) and green (standby). Cutover flips the
# router flag in Pylonctl; no in-flight invoice jobs are dropped
# because the queue drains before flip. Rollback = flip back,
# nothing else. Schema changes must be backward-compatible for
# one full cycle — enforce via the Harrowgate check in CI.
# Both pools share one primary; do not point green at a replica.
# The shared primary is reached via the connection string below.

primary connection of tagug-bafog = mssql://fraael_svc:9CiqiENOXBhwDy@db-c70f.qirvansoft.test:5432/kelax

**Ticket: Catalog cache never invalidates on staging**

Staging for the Brindleware catalog serves stale prices because the invalidation worker can't authenticate to the cache bus. Root cause: the env file was copied from the docs example, which omits the worker's credential entirely. Fix is to restore the missing entry. The required line goes immediately after this sentence in staging's env file.

env line for yahaf-kageg: VAULT_KEY5=978f5